Abstract
Identifying imminent fracture risk is a critical opportunity to manage osteoporosis. This term refers to the sharply elevated probability of sustaining a subsequent fragility fracture within a determined period-typically 12 to 24 months-after an initial sentinel fracture. While a prior fracture is widely recognised as a primary predictor of future events, epidemiological data show that this risk is not uniform; rather, it peaks significantly within the first 3 to 6 months after injury. This review discusses a significant clinical gap: traditional assessment tools often focus on long-term, 10-year risk projections, which may delay treatment during this high-vulnerability period. Recognising imminent risk highlights clinical urgency, indicating the need for early use of therapeutic interventions to rapidly reduce the risk of further fractures. Identifying patients at imminent risk offers an opportunity for secondary prevention, promoting immediate pharmacological action to interrupt the 'fracture cascade' and enhance long-term skeletal health.
